The University of San Diego (USD) is a private university, which means that tuition costs are the same for both in-state and out-of-state students, as opposed to public universities that often have lower in-state tuition rates. For the 2024-2024 academic year, the tuition cost at USD is approximately $59,486, and with additional fees, books, room, and board, the total cost of attendance can exceed $80,000.
Keep in mind that these are the sticker prices, and many students receive financial aid or scholarships that significantly reduce the costs. To get an estimate of what you might pay at USD, you can use their Net Price Calculator, which can be found on their website under the "Tuition & Financial Aid" section. This tool will help you estimate your financial aid package and your out-of-pocket costs.
